%I A109297
%S A109297 1,2,9,12,18,40,112,125,250,352,360,540,600,675,832,
%T A109297 1008,1125,1350,1500,2176,2250
%N A109297 Primal codes of finite permutations on positive integers.
%C A109297 A finite permutation is a bijective mapping from a finite
           set to itself, counting the empty mapping as a permutation
           of the empty set.
%e A109297 Writing (prime(i))^j as i:j, we have the following table:
%e A109297 Primal Codes of Finite Permutations on Positive Integers
%e A109297 ` `1 = { }
%e A109297 ` `2 = 1:1
%e A109297 ` `9 = 2:2
%e A109297 ` 12 = 1:2 2:1
%e A109297 ` 18 = 1:1 2:2
%e A109297 ` 40 = 1:3 3:1
%e A109297 `112 = 1:4 4:1
%e A109297 `125 = 3:3
%e A109297 `250 = 1:1 3:3
%e A109297 `352 = 1:5 5:1
%e A109297 `360 = 1:3 2:2 3:1
%e A109297 `540 = 1:2 2:3 3:1
%e A109297 `600 = 1:3 2:1 3:2
%e A109297 `675 = 2:3 3:2
%e A109297 `832 = 1:6 6:1
%e A109297 1008 = 1:4 2:2 4:1
%e A109297 1125 = 2:2 3:3
%e A109297 1350 = 1:1 2:3 3:2
%e A109297 1500 = 1:2 2:1 3:3
%e A109297 2176 = 1:7 7:1
%e A109297 2250 = 1:1 2:2 3:3

%I A109298
%S A109298 1,2,9,18,125,250,1125,2250,2401,4802,21609,43218,300125,600250,
%T A109298 2701125,5402250
%N A109298 Primal codes of finite idempotent functions on positive integers.
%C A109298 Finite idempotent functions are identity maps on finite subsets,
           counting the empty function as the idempotent on the empty set.
%e A109298 Writing (prime(i))^j as i:j, we have the following table of examples:
%e A109298 Primal Codes of Finite Idempotent Functions on Positive Integers
%e A109298 ` ` ` 1 = { }
%e A109298 ` ` ` 2 = 1:1
%e A109298 ` ` ` 9 = ` ` 2:2
%e A109298 ` ` `18 = 1:1 2:2
%e A109298 ` ` 125 = ` ` ` ` 3:3
%e A109298 ` ` 250 = 1:1 ` ` 3:3
%e A109298 ` `1125 = ` ` 2:2 3:3
%e A109298 ` `2250 = 1:1 2:2 3:3
%e A109298 ` `2401 = ` ` ` ` ` ` 4:4
%e A109298 ` `4802 = 1:1 ` ` ` ` 4:4
%e A109298 ` 21609 = ` ` 2:2 ` ` 4:4
%e A109298 ` 43218 = 1:1 2:2 ` ` 4:4
%e A109298 `300125 = ` ` ` ` 3:3 4:4
%e A109298 `600250 = 1:1 ` ` 3:3 4:4
%e A109298 2701125 = ` ` 2:2 3:3 4:4
%e A109298 5402250 = 1:1 2:2 3:3 4:4
